Kinds Of Stress Washing Machines



When it concerns push cleaning, recognizing the various kinds of stress washers readily available can make a substantial difference in your cleaning efficiency.

You'll normally come across 3 primary types: electrical, gas, and hot water pressure washers.

Electric stress washing machines are perfect for light-duty tasks, such as cleaning autos or cleaning patio areas. They're quieter, much easier to make use of, and perfect for smaller sized jobs around your home.

Nevertheless, they call for even more upkeep and can be a little bit louder.

For those actually tough jobs, hot water stress washing machines provide the most effective cleansing power. They heat the water, making it efficient for removing grease and oil spots. These are usually used in business settings yet can be helpful for household individuals tackling difficult cleansing projects.



Picking the appropriate sort of pressure washer for your requirements will aid you save time and effort, guaranteeing you do the job efficiently.

Safety Precautions



Prior to diving into your pressure cleaning task, it's important to prioritize security precautions to safeguard on your own and your surroundings. First, wear appropriate equipment, consisting of safety goggles, handwear covers, and non-slip shoes. These items will shield you from debris and high-pressure water.

Next off, be mindful of your equipment. Inspect the pressure washer for any kind of leaks or problems prior to use. See to it all connections are tight, and always adhere to the producer's directions concerning operation and maintenance.

When collaborating with chemicals, guarantee you're in a well-ventilated area and wear a mask to avoid breathing in damaging fumes. Keep a first aid package nearby for any small injuries that might take place during the task.

Remember to preserve a secure distance from electrical outlets, high-voltage line, and other prospective threats. Be cautious of slippery surfaces, particularly when using water on walkways or driveways.

Lastly, prevent pointing the nozzle at people, pet dogs, or delicate surface areas. By following these safety and security preventative measures, you'll develop a safer work environment and reduce the risk of accidents or injuries while stress cleaning.

Remain alert, and do not hurry your job!

Best Practices for Stress Washing



Among the very best techniques for stress cleaning is to start with a detailed analysis of the surface you'll be cleaning. Check for any damages, loosened products, or locations that require special care. This will assist you readjust your stress and strategy accordingly.

Next, pick the appropriate nozzle and pressure setup for the work. A wide-angle nozzle is terrific for delicate surface areas, while a slim one works well for tougher stains. Always start with the lowest stress and progressively boost it if required.

Before you begin, clear the location of any kind of obstacles and secure plants, home windows, and other surface areas that may be harmed by the spray.

When cleaning, maintain the nozzle at a regular range from the surface, and use sweeping activities to avoid touches. Job inside out so that dust and debris fall away as you clean up.

Ultimately, rinse the area completely to remove any kind of soap or cleaning solution deposits. After you're done, check your job to guarantee you really did not miss out on any spots.

Following these finest techniques will certainly assist you achieve the very best outcomes while extending the life of your surface areas.
